Similarities and Differences

Before we dive into the specifics, it’s essential to understand what both games have in common and what sets them apart. Dead Island is an open-world game that focuses on melee combat, exploration, and RPG elements. Dying Light, on the other hand, is a first-person action game that emphasizes parkour, stealth, and a mix of melee and ranged combat.

Similarities:

  • Both games are set in post-apocalyptic worlds, where you must survive against hordes of zombies and other hostile creatures.
  • They both have a strong focus on combat, with melee and ranged weapons available for use.
  • Both games have RPG elements, allowing you to customize your characters and upgrade their abilities.

Differences:

  • Setting: Dead Island takes place on the tropical island of Banoi, while Dying Light is set in the fictional city of Harran, which has been overrun by a zombie-like virus.
  • Combat style: Dead Island focuses on melee combat, with a focus on hand-to-hand fighting and using environment to your advantage. Dying Light, on the other hand, combines melee and ranged combat, with an emphasis on using parkour to navigate the city and evade or attack enemies.
  • Gameplay style: Dead Island is more of a slow-burning, atmospheric game that focuses on exploration and stealth, while Dying Light is a fast-paced, action-packed game that rewards quick reflexes and agility.
